Abstract

The utility model discloses a foldable climbing ladder for building construction, including main ladder frame, the main part of main ladder frame is two stands, and is equipped with the positioning disk of discoid structure in the upper end of stand, the locating hole has been seted up to the side of positioning disk, the top of main ladder frame is equipped with the one-level step between the coexistence post, the side top position of main ladder frame is equipped with the rail guard regulating arm, the top position of main ladder frame inner wall articulates there is vice ladder frame, the upper end of vice ladder frame has seted up the cotter hole in the corresponding position department of locating hole, and the cotter hole passes through the pin with the locating hole and is connected fixedly, the middle equipartition of vice ladder frame is equipped with three vice-level steps; through adjustable vice ladder frame, realized the conversion between vertical ladder and the double ladder, adaptable multiple work occasion, through movable guardrail, realized opening the guardrail when needs the operation and guaranteed safety, put down the guardrail when not needing the operation and practice thrift the space.

Description

Based on construction is with foldable climbing ladder
Technical Field
The utility model relates to a foldable climbing ladder specifically is a based on foldable climbing ladder is used in construction.
Background
The ladder is a mature daily life apparatus, the tool is made by two long thick rods as the sides, the middle crosses the horizontal rod suitable for climbing, used for climbing high, along with the maturity of the technology, the ladder has evolved into many kinds, wherein the folding climbing ladder is widely applied in daily operation, the folding climbing ladder is a civil engineering article, assists the worker in the height on the construction site, the folding climbing ladder is opened when used, and is folded after used, the folding ladder is convenient to transfer, and the folding ladder is widely applied to various civil engineering and decoration engineering due to the convenience and dual-purpose.
In the whole process of building construction operation, the place that needs to use the climbing ladder is many, there is the place that needs the double ladder, some places need erect the vertical ladder, the environment of construction site is comparatively complicated, there is certain inconvenience with erectting in carrying of climbing ladder, and some construction are in the high altitude, there is great potential safety hazard when working on the climbing ladder, climbing ladder among the prior art can satisfy the part demand in the construction, but its function is comparatively single, can't satisfy the diversity demand in the construction operation, and the climbing ladder that uses is difficult folding in the construction now, inconvenient carrying, it is great to occupy space, climbing ladder among the prior art has certain contradiction between safety protection and convenient carrying simultaneously, can not compromise the two, and then cause a great deal of inconvenience in the use. Therefore, the person skilled in the art provides a foldable climbing ladder for building construction to solve the problems mentioned in the background art.
SUMMERY OF THE UTILITY MODEL
An object of the utility model is to provide a based on construction is with foldable climbing ladder to solve the problem that proposes among the above-mentioned background art.
In order to achieve the above object, the utility model provides a following technical scheme:
a folding climbing ladder for building construction comprises a main ladder frame, wherein the main body of the main ladder frame is two upright posts with square columnar structures, positioning discs with disc-shaped structures are arranged at the upper ends of the upright posts, positioning holes are formed in the side faces of the positioning discs, a first-stage step with a plate-shaped structure is arranged above the main ladder frame and between the two upright posts and fixedly connected with the main ladder frame through bolts, two second-stage steps with columnar structures are arranged in the middle of the main ladder frame and below the first-stage step and fixedly connected with the main ladder frame through bolts, guard rail adjusting arms with columnar structures are arranged above the side edges of the main ladder frame and fixedly connected with the main ladder frame through bolts, an auxiliary ladder frame is hinged to the upper position of the inner wall of the main ladder frame, and pin holes are formed in the upper ends of the auxiliary ladder frame and at the corresponding positions of the positioning holes, and the pin hole and the positioning hole are fixedly connected through a pin, and three secondary steps with columnar structures are uniformly distributed in the middle of the secondary ladder frame.
As a further aspect of the present invention: the adjustable protective guard is characterized in that an adjustable protective guard of a columnar structure is arranged below the protective guard adjusting arm, the adjustable protective guard is matched with the protective guard adjusting arm in an inserting mode, and a protective guard anti-skidding rubber sleeve is sleeved on the outer side, close to the adjustable protective guard, of the adjustable protective guard.
As a further aspect of the present invention: and the upper parts of the second-level step and the first-level step are fixedly provided with non-slip pads, and the non-slip pads are respectively bonded with the upper end surfaces of the second-level step and the first-level step. .
As a further aspect of the present invention: the detachable anti-skidding handrail is arranged above the main ladder frame, and the main body of the detachable anti-skidding handrail is of a semicircular arch structure.
As a further aspect of the present invention: the upper end of the positioning disc is provided with a jack at the top of the upright post, and the lower end of the detachable anti-skid handrail is provided with a plug which is matched with the jack in an inserting way.
As a further aspect of the present invention: the anti-skidding rubber sleeve is sleeved at the tail ends of the main ladder frame and the auxiliary ladder frame, and the main body of the anti-skidding rubber sleeve is of a square groove body structure.
Compared with the prior art, the beneficial effects of the utility model are that:
1. through the application of the adjustable auxiliary ladder frame, the conversion between the straight ladder and the herringbone ladder is realized, and the ladder is suitable for various working occasions.
2. Through the application of the movable guardrail, the contradiction between safety guarantee and convenient carrying is solved, the guardrail can be opened to guarantee safety when needing operation, and the guardrail can be put down to save space when not needing operation.

Detailed Description
Referring to fig. 1 to 4, in an embodiment of the present invention, a foldable climbing ladder for building construction includes a main ladder frame 1, the main body of the main ladder frame 1 is two upright posts 101 having a square column structure, and a positioning plate 13 having a disc-shaped structure is disposed at the upper ends of the upright posts 101, a positioning hole 14 is disposed at a side surface of the positioning plate 13, a first-stage step 3 having a plate structure is disposed above the main ladder frame 1 and between the two upright posts 101, the first-stage step 3 is fixedly connected to the main ladder frame 1 by a bolt 12, a second-stage step 5 having a column structure is disposed in the middle of the main ladder frame 1 and below the first-stage step 3, the second-stage step 5 is fixedly connected to the main ladder frame 1 by a bolt 12, a guard rail adjusting arm 7 having a column structure is disposed above a side edge of the main ladder frame 1, the guard rail adjusting arm 7 is fixedly connected to the main ladder frame 1 by a bolt 12, an auxiliary ladder frame 2 is hinged to a position above an inner, the upper end of the auxiliary ladder frame 2 is provided with a pin hole 16 at the position corresponding to the positioning hole 14, the pin hole 16 is fixedly connected with the positioning hole 14 through a pin 15, and three auxiliary steps 10 with columnar structures are uniformly distributed in the middle of the auxiliary ladder frame 2.
In fig. 1, 2 and 3: an adjustable protective guard 8 with a columnar structure is arranged below the protective guard adjusting arm 7, the adjustable protective guard 8 is inserted into the protective guard adjusting arm 7, and a protective guard anti-skid rubber sleeve 9 is sleeved on the outer side, close to the adjustable protective guard 8, of the adjustable protective guard.
In fig. 1, 2 and 3: the non-slip mat 4 is fixedly arranged above the second-level step 5 and the first-level step 3, and the non-slip mat 4 is respectively bonded with the upper end surfaces of the second-level step 5 and the first-level step 3.
In fig. 2, 3 and 4: the detachable anti-skid handrails 6 are arranged above the main ladder frame 1, and the main bodies of the detachable anti-skid handrails 6 are of semicircular arch structures.
In fig. 1, 3: the upper end of the positioning disc 13 and the top of the upright post 101 are provided with jacks 17, and the lower end of the detachable anti-skid handrail is provided with plugs which are inserted into the jacks.
In fig. 1, 2 and 3: the tail ends of the main ladder frame 1 and the auxiliary ladder frame 2 are both sleeved with anti-skid rubber sleeves 11, and the main bodies of the anti-skid rubber sleeves 11 are of square groove body structures.
The utility model discloses a theory of operation is: as shown in fig. 1, when an operator needs a herringbone-shaped climbing ladder, the auxiliary ladder frame 2 is folded to a required angle, aligned with a positioning hole 14 and a pin hole 16, and fixed by a pin 15, so that the herringbone climbing ladder can meet the requirement of the operator, and if the protective guard is required to protect the safety of the worker, the adjustable protective guard 8 on the side surface of the main ladder frame 1 can be adjusted to the required angle; as shown in fig. 2, when the operator needs the straight ladder, the detachable anti-slip handrail 6 is taken down to fold the auxiliary ladder frame 2 to 180 degrees, aligned with the positioning hole 14 and the pin hole 16, and fixed by the pin 15, so that the straight ladder can meet the requirements of the operator in operation; as shown in fig. 3, when the worker does not need to perform work and needs to carry the climbing ladder, the auxiliary ladder frame 2 is folded to 0 degree and fixed by the pin 15, and the adjustable guard rail 8 is adjusted back to the side surface of the main ladder frame 1, so that the ladder is space-saving and convenient to carry.
